I started this card a while ago and found it again whilst tidying up, so I decided to give it some finishing touches. The stamps are old ones by Rubber Stampede called Dreaming of You and Definition Background. I actually started out using up offcuts of Tim Holtz paper from the French Industrial pad. I then stamped the images with Archival Sepia ink before distressing with Walnut Stain and Bundled Sage distress inks. I added some lace to the image. So today I found some Marianne corners on my desk and gave them a good going over with the inks before getting to work with my Treasured Gold waxes. Added some crochet flowers and a few of my own just to give it some height. The Sizzix heart was one of the many TH dies that I received from Annie in my Christmas box.
